MakeShift

<p>MakeShift is a people-first scheduling platform designed to eliminate the headaches of manual shift management. You can build complex schedules in minutes using a drag-and-drop interface that accounts for employee availability, qualifications, and labor costs. By moving your rotas to the cloud, you ensure your team always has the most up-to-date information right on their phones.</p> <p>The platform bridges the gap between management and staff by allowing you to approve time-off requests, manage shift swaps, and track attendance in real-time. It specifically targets industries with fluctuating shifts like healthcare, retail, and hospitality. You can reduce HERO (unnecessary overtime) and ensure your business stays compliant with labor laws while keeping your employees engaged and informed.</p>

Resource Guru

<p>Resource Guru helps you solve the headache of team over-allocation and scheduling conflicts. Instead of messy spreadsheets, you get a high-level view of your entire team's capacity, allowing you to drag and drop bookings in seconds. You can manage people, physical assets like hardware, and even meeting rooms all within a single, unified calendar interface. </p> <p>The platform ensures you never double-book a team member again by providing real-time availability alerts and a unique 'waiting list' for overbooked projects. Whether you are a project manager at a creative agency or a department head in a large corporation, you can use these visual tools to balance workloads and keep your projects on track without burning out your staff.</p>
